tsup 是一個用於 JavaScript 和 TypeScript 應用程序的打包工具。它基於 esbuild
,提供快速的打包速度和簡單的配置選項,使開發者能夠輕鬆地構建和優化他們的應用。tsup
特別適合用於構建庫和小型應用,因為它支持多種輸出格式並且具有開箱即用的功能。儘管 tsup
提供了強大的打包解決方案,但在生態系統中還有其他一些流行的替代工具。以下是幾個替代方案:
esbuild
的簡單配置和高效性能使其成為許多開發者的首選,特別是在需要快速迭代的開發環境中。rollup
在構建可重用的 JavaScript 模組時非常受歡迎,因為它能夠生成高效的輸出。webpack
的配置可能相對複雜,但它的靈活性和擴展性使其成為許多大型項目的首選。要查看 tsup
與 esbuild
、rollup
和 webpack
的比較,請訪問以下鏈接:Comparing esbuild vs rollup vs tsup vs webpack。